First Fusion


A praise band sings contemporary music at First United Methodist Church’s first Fusion Service Sunday at the Sherman Center on the Dakota Wesleyan University campus. The service will be held once a month and is meant to attract people to church and bring others who have strayed from organized religion, said Brandon Vetter, the campus pastor.
